Hair Follicle Drug Testing Services

Hair follicle drug testing in Macomb, Oklahoma provides a reliable and non-invasive method for detecting drug usage. It involves analyzing a small sample of hair to identify the presence of drugs, offering a longer detection window compared to urine or blood tests, typically encompassing one to three months of history.

Fingernail Drug Testing Services

Fingernail drug testing in , Macomb, Oklahoma offers a unique, non-invasive method of analyzing substance use history. This technique examines keratin accumulation to identify drug compounds. Because nails grow slowly, it provides an extended detection period compared to other methods, yielding a broader view of drug usage over time.

Learn More

What is the Detection Window for Fingernail Drug Tests

  • Fingernails: Detection period of approximately 3-6 months reflecting cumulative drug use.
  • Toenails: Longer detection window due to slower growth rate.

Frequently Asked Questions

Employers, attorneys, probation officers, courts, and private individuals can all request testing. In most cases, no physician referral is required. An individual may request personal testing for documentation, family-related concerns, or peace of mind.
Available options include 5 panel and 10 panel drug tests, hair follicle tests for longer detection windows, urine drug screens for standard workplace needs, saliva/oral fluid testing for recent use detection, and evidential breath alcohol testing. Customized panels can also be arranged based on policy or legal requirements.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ing supports DOT-regulated and other safety-sensitive positions with required testing such as random, post-accident, reasonable suspicion,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ing, following proper procedures and documentation.
Yes. Post-accident and reasonable suspicion testing are available to help document whether drugs or alcohol may have been a factor in a workplace incident or observed behavior. On-site/mobile response is available for urgent situations to limit downtime and capture timely results.
Yes. Results are released only to the authorized party — for example, an employer’s designated representative, a court or probation contact, or the individual who requested the test. Accredited Drug Testing follows secure reporting practices.
If an initial screen is not negative, the sample goes through confirmatory testing using more specific analytical methods. Final results are not reported until confirmation is complete to ensure accuracy and defensibility.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ing offers on-site/mobile collections for employers. Mobile collections reduce employee downtime, are useful for job sites and remote work locations, and are critical for immediate post-incident or reasonable suspicion situations.
Common specimen types include urine, hair, saliva/oral fluid, and breath (for alcohol). Each method supports different needs: urine is widely used for workplace testing, hair provides a longer detection history, saliva/oral fluid can capture more recent use, and breath alcohol testing measures current alcohol concentration.
